3 S.D. Firms Form a New Company

An investor group that owns three San Diego medical technology companies on Monday consolidated their holdings into a new company called Diatek Corp, according to Phil Faris, CEO of the new company.
Diatek Inc., Neurometrics and Diatek Medical Technology (formerly Dade Medical) will function as wholly owned subsidiaries of the new company. Faris said the three companies had consolidated sales of $6.7 million for the fiscal year ended April 30, with the bulk coming from Diatek Inc.
Faris said the investor group initiated the merger to use Diatek Inc.’s “more predictable sales and earnings base” to balance a relatively new product line at Neurometrics and ongoing research and development efforts at Diatek Medical Technology.
